Making the Most of Your Queensland School Holidays:
The Queensland school holidays offer a fantastic opportunity for families to create lasting memories. Here are some ideas to make the most of your time off:
-
Plan Ahead: Booking flights, accommodation, and activities in advance, especially during peak seasons, is crucial to securing the best deals and avoiding disappointment. Consider off-peak travel options for potentially lower prices and less crowded destinations.
-
Embrace Local Adventures: Queensland boasts stunning natural beauty. Explore national parks, beaches, and rainforests within driving distance. Many local councils offer free or low-cost activities during the school holidays, such as workshops, movie screenings, and sporting events.
-
Family Fun: Spend quality time together engaging in activities you all enjoy. This could include board games, movie marathons, cooking projects, or simply relaxing and chatting. Prioritize creating positive family experiences.
-
Educational Opportunities: Incorporate learning into your holiday activities. Visit museums, science centres, or historical sites. Engage in hands-on projects that stimulate creativity and curiosity.
-
Budgeting: Plan your budget carefully, considering travel costs, accommodation, activities, and food. Look for free or affordable options to manage expenses effectively. Consider packing lunches and snacks to save money on eating out.
-
Downtime: Remember to schedule downtime. Holidays should be a time for relaxation and rejuvenation, not just a packed itinerary. Allow for spontaneous moments and unscheduled time to simply unwind.
-
Childcare: If both parents work, arranging childcare during the holidays can be a significant consideration. Explore options such as holiday programs offered by schools, community centres, or private childcare providers. Book well in advance to secure a place.
